Output 9f66473a1954896ff563ade355dd03b46a8b64bee7ab178461c9e58f38c58434:1

value
10120618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d33410831311f72dc98c3061a551040f2230c417 OP_EQUAL
address
3LwksXPrzbiy4uxwFeZkKtouiE9DAmxysU
transaction
9f66473a1954896ff563ade355dd03b46a8b64bee7ab178461c9e58f38c58434
confirmations
350596
spent
true